Download manager & video capture software for Ubuntu 12.04

Asked by SACHIN

I have Ubuntu 12.04 installed as a dual boot with Windows 7 on my PC. However I have Internet Download Manager (IDM) which works as a video capture software as well as downloads large files at a great speed on Windows 7. Most of you must be knowing about IDM for windows.
Can you suggest an equivalent software for Ubuntu which does exactly the same things which IDM does on Windows?

fatrat, uget, wget, jdownloader (needs java) are some I can think of fast. You can use youtube-dl in CLI if you want to download from youtube in CLI, or you can use one of the hundreds of downloader apps available as addons and extensions for your web browser.
